Bring your passion, bring your energy, and be part of a global team that appreciates a simple truth: Diversity + Collaboration = Great Innovation HVDC (High Voltage Direct Current) is a product group in Hitachi Energy, which develops, manufactures and sells DC transmission systems on a global market. HVDC technology is used to transmit electricity over long distances and for power transmission via submarine cables. It is also used to connect power systems. The HVDC market for large scale transmission and offshore wind is booming as an enabler for the global energy transitions. The team at HVDC Products are designing, manufacturing, testing, and managing the converter valves for HVDC and SVC applications. Hitachi Energy is looking for a Technical Solution Owner (TSO) with combined responsibility for two sub-systems of a new type of HVDC Breaker, the UDS and the MOSA. UDS is a drive system for an Ultra Fast Disconnector and MOSA is Metal Oxide Surge Arresters intended to dissipate the energy during current interruption. The opportunity As Product Classification Engineer (PCE) you will be an important player supporting the business with product classification within the trade compliance area. This includes the classification of physical goods in line with the Swedish Customs Tariff and the classification of products, software, and technology in line with Swedish export control regulation of dual-use items as well as the US Export Administration Regulation. The PCE is the point of contact for our customs brokers when information about correct HS codes is needed. “Become part of a dynamic and energetic team and help us secure the deliveries of the largest Power Transformers in the world.
